Qatar Airways restarts its daily Canberra service

Qatar Airways has restarted its daily Canberra service via Melbourne, expanding its Australian network to six cities.

The Boeing 777 flights offer global links to over 170 destinations through Doha, while its Virgin Australia partnership enables smooth onward domestic connections for travellers.

Qatar Airways Group Chief Executive Officer, Engr. Badr Mohammed Al-Meer, said: “We are delighted to return to Canberra and once again, serve Australia’s capital city. This milestone represents our continued commitment to the Australian market and to connecting communities across the world.

“Whether travelling for business, government service, study, or leisure, we look forward to welcoming passengers from Canberra back on board and providing them with the world-class services Qatar Airways is renowned for.”

Canberra Airport CEO, Mr. Stephen Byron, said: “The return of Qatar Airways is a game-changer for international travel. It restores a vital link for over a million people across the ACT and southern NSW, while opening the door to global opportunities for business and tourism.” -TradeArabia News Service
